Types of knife storage: There are a variety of ways to store your kitchen knives, each with its own pros and cons. Magnetic knife holders are a popular choice, as they allow you to display your knives while keeping them within reach. However, they require frequent cleaning, as dust and moisture can accumulate on the surface. Knife blocks are another popular choice, as they keep your knives organized and out of sight. However, they can take up a lot of counter space and don’t allow for customization. Drawer inserts are a great choice if you have limited counter space, but they can be inconvenient to access and can dull your knives if not lined properly.

Materials: Knife storage solutions come in a variety of materials, ranging from wood and bamboo to plastic and stainless steel. Wooden knife blocks are a classic choice, but they can be prone to cracking and warping if not properly maintained. Bamboo is a more durable option, as it resists moisture and is less prone to cracking. Plastic knife storage solutions are affordable and easy to clean, but they may not be as sturdy as wood or bamboo. Stainless steel knife blocks are sleek and modern, but they can be heavy and may scratch your knives if not lined properly.

Maintenance: Maintaining your knife storage solution is just as important as maintaining your knives. Be sure to regularly clean and disinfect your storage solution, especially if it’s made of wood or bamboo. Wipe down your magnetic knife holder with a damp cloth and avoid using any abrasive cleaners. If you’re using a drawer insert, be sure to line it with a material that won’t dull your knives, such as cork or felt.

Safety: Above all, safety should be your top priority when it comes to block knife storage. Keep your knives out of reach of children and pets, and avoid storing them in high traffic areas. Never leave your knives in the sink or dishwasher, as they can easily become damaged or cause injury. Consider investing in blade guards or sheaths to protect your knives when not in use.
